Love, So Divine
"One day, heaven sent me a girl with a broken heart..."
Originally released in 2004. Love, So Divine is a comedy/romance film. directed by Heo In-moo.
Starring Ha Ji-won, Kwon Sang-woo, and Kim In-kwon
Synopsis
Kyu-sik is a seminary student, who one day falls during a church service, dropping a precious, pope-blessed relic. As punishment, he and his comic relief friend Seon-dal are sent away to a small church in rural Korea to work in a sort of priest limbo until they get their act together.
